Product Overview

The DSPIC33FJ06GS101AT-E/SS belongs to the category of digital signal controllers (DSCs) and is designed for use in various embedded control applications. This microcontroller offers high performance, low power consumption, and a wide range of integrated peripherals. It comes in a small-size SSOP package and is suitable for applications requiring precise control and signal processing.

  • Category: Digital Signal Controllers (DSCs)
  • Use: Embedded control applications
  • Characteristics: High performance, low power consumption, integrated peripherals
  • Package: SSOP
  • Essence: Precise control and signal processing
  • Packaging/Quantity: Available in tape and reel packaging, quantity varies by supplier

Specifications

  • Core: dsPIC33F
  • Data Bus Width: 16-bit
  • Clock Speed: Up to 40 MHz
  • Program Memory Size: 6 KB
  • RAM Size: 512 Bytes
  • Operating Voltage: 2.5V to 5.5V
  • I/O Pins: 20
  • Timers: 3 x 16-bit, 1 x 32-bit
  • Analog-to-Digital Converter (ADC): 10-bit, 4 channels

  1. Question: What is the maximum operating frequency of DSPIC33FJ06GS101AT-E/SS?
    Answer: The maximum operating frequency of DSPIC33FJ06GS101AT-E/SS is 40 MHz.

  2. Question: What are the key features of DSPIC33FJ06GS101AT-E/SS?
    Answer: DSPIC33FJ06GS101AT-E/SS features a high-performance CPU, up to 21 MIPS operation, and multiple communication interfaces.

  3. Question: Can DSPIC33FJ06GS101AT-E/SS be used in motor control applications?
    Answer: Yes, DSPIC33FJ06GS101AT-E/SS is suitable for motor control applications due to its advanced PWM and motor control peripherals.

  4. Question: What development tools are available for programming DSPIC33FJ06GS101AT-E/SS?
    Answer: Development tools such as MPLAB X IDE and MPLAB XC16 Compiler support programming and debugging of DSPIC33FJ06GS101AT-E/SS.

  5. Question: Does DSPIC33FJ06GS101AT-E/SS have analog-to-digital conversion capabilities?
    Answer: Yes, DSPIC33FJ06GS101AT-E/SS features integrated 10-bit ADC modules for analog-to-digital conversion.

  6. Question: Is DSPIC33FJ06GS101AT-E/SS suitable for power supply control applications?
    Answer: Yes, DSPIC33FJ06GS101AT-E/SS offers features like high-speed PWM and fault protection, making it suitable for power supply control.

  7. Question: Can DSPIC33FJ06GS101AT-E/SS be used in digital audio processing applications?
    Answer: Yes, DSPIC33FJ06GS101AT-E/SS supports digital audio processing through its high-performance DSP engine.

  8. Question: What communication interfaces are supported by DSPIC33FJ06GS101AT-E/SS?
    Answer: DSPIC33FJ06GS101AT-E/SS supports interfaces such as UART, SPI, and I2C for communication with external devices.
